Who qualifies for the E2 Visa??
Meeting the requirements of the E2 Visa requires that candidates meet specific requirements, covering nationality and investment requirements. The visa is primarily available to nationals of countries that maintain a treaty of commerce and navigation with the United States. This includes several nations in Europe, Asia, and the Americas.
Furthermore, candidates must demonstrate a substantial investment in a U.S. business. While there is no set lower limit, the capital should be substantial enough to guarantee the proper functioning of the enterprise. The investment must also be subject to potential loss, meaning it should be subject to loss if the business collapses.
Furthermore, applicants must hold ownership of at least 50% of the business or maintain operational control by way of a managerial position. Finally, the firm must be an active, functioning establishment, not just a passive investment, confirming that the applicant is engaged in its daily operations.
Step-by-Step Guide to the E2 Visa Process
Navigating the E2 Visa process entails several important steps, each requiring meticulous attention to detail. First, applicants must establish they meet qualification standards, including national origin from a treaty country and a substantial investment in a U.S. enterprise. Next, they should assemble essential documentation, including a comprehensive business plan describing the investment and operational structure.
Once materials are compiled, applicants fill out the DS-160 form and remit the visa fee. Booking an interview at the U.S. consulate is critical, as is getting ready for potential questions concerning the business and investment. During the interview, presenting a well-organized portfolio can greatly improve the likelihood of approval.
Ultimately, if granted, recipients must follow the conditions of the E2 Visa, such as maintaining their investment and actively running the business. This structured approach can facilitate a smoother application process, ultimately leading to successful copyright in the U.S.
Primary Myths About the E2 Visa and the Truth Behind Them
While many aspiring entrepreneurs see the E2 Visa as a route to U.S. residency, numerous myths cloud its requirements and perks. One widespread myth is that the E2 Visa demands a significant financial investment—however, there is no fixed minimum, as the investment must simply be notable relative to the business. Another myth suggests that the E2 Visa results directly to permanent residency; in reality, it is a non-immigrant visa that must be renewed at intervals. Additionally, some believe that only particular industries meet the criteria for the E2 Visa, yet it applies to a diverse spectrum of businesses. Finally, many presume that E2 Visa holders cannot work for any employer other than their own; in fact, they can conduct business activities associated with their investment. Understanding these myths aids illuminating the E2 Visa's true potential for entrepreneurs seeking to gain a position in the U.S. market.

Often Requested Questions
May I Apply for the E2 Visa From Any Country?
A person can request the E2 visa from any country, as long as their country has a trade and navigation agreement with the United States, allowing them to qualify for this investment visa.
What Timeframe of Stay Does the E2 Visa Offer?
The E2 visa typically extends for 24 months. However, it can be extended perpetually as long as the business remains active and satisfies the visa requirements, allowing for ongoing investment activity and involvement in the U.S. economy.
Can My Relatives Accompany Me on the E2 Visa?
Yes, the E2 visa allows the investor's immediate family, including spouses and dependents under 21, to join them to the United States. They can also request work authorization, improving their opportunities while residing in the country.
Are There Any Limitations Concerning Work With an E2 Visa?
Yes, there are restrictions on work with an E2 visa. Applicants can only be employed by the company they invested capital in; they cannot engage in unlawful work or be employed by other enterprises without appropriate approval.
What Occurs if My Enterprise Collapses While on the E2 Visa?
Should a company fold while on an E2 visa, the individual risks losing their visa status. They must either identify a fresh eligible business for investment or exit the United States to maintain compliance.
